Embodiment 2

[0201] The application of hFⅨ Pichia pastoris high activity mutant expression vector in the production of human blood coagulation factor Ⅸ protein comprises the following steps:

[0202] 1. Seed activation and cultivation

[0203] (1) Recover strains: Take out about 1ml of hFIX wild-type Pichia expression strains stored in a sealed cryopreservation tube from the -80°C refrigerator, dissolve slowly at room temperature, take out 200ul in a clean bench and add 200mL of YPD liquid The culture medium was shaken at 28°C and 250rpm for 24h.

Abstract

The invention discloses a human blood coagulation factor IX mutant pichia pastoris expression vector and a construction method and application thereof. The procedures of the construction method of the human blood coagulation factor IX mutant pichia pastoris expression vector includes that according to a hFIX gene sequence, the reverse transcription-polymerase chain reaction (RT-PCR) technology is used for cloning hFIX overall length complementary deoxyribonucleic acid (cDNA) from human hepatic cells, signal peptide mixed with yeast Alpha -factor and yeast expression plasmids pPIC9K-hFIX are constructed to express pichia pastoris, and then based on that the yeast expression plasmids pPICZ Alpha A-hFIX are constructed, four saccharomycetes hFIX high-activity mutants are constructed. Cruor activity of the achieved hFIX yeast expression vector is apparently higher than that of standard hFIX. One of the mutants is through 50-litre pilot scale test of fermentation, protein purification product secretory expression quantity is 702 milligrams / litre, so that a good foundation is laid for producing efficient hFIX products used for treating hemophilia B in a low cost and industrialized mode.

Description

technical field [0001] The present invention belongs to the field of molecular biology. It specifically relates to the expression vector of human blood coagulation factor Ⅸ (hFⅨ) mutant Pichia pastoris, and also involves the construction method of the expression vector of human blood coagulation factor Ⅸ (hFⅨ) mutant Pichia pastoris, and also relates to the human blood coagulation factor Ⅸ (hFⅨ) mutant Pichia pastoris Application of expression vector of red yeast in the production of hFⅨ protein. Background technique [0002] Research progress of coagulation factor Ⅸ: [0003] Coagulation factor IX is an important coagulation-promoting factor in the "cascade reaction" of blood coagulation. It is mainly synthesized by hepatic parenchymal cells and secreted into peripheral blood in the form of zymogen.
